Of all the 'woo' one hears about the one I am least sceptical of is telepathy because I'm pretty darn sure I have experienced it. There have been numerous occasions where I have started whistling a tune only to have my wife turn around and say 'I was just thinking that!'. On one very specific occasion  not long after we were married I was walking towards the front door of our house with my wife behind me. She said as clear as a bell 'Have we had any post today?' I replied 'No. We haven't had any post today.' She put her hand on my shoulder and turned me around and told me she hadn't vocalised the question, but she had just thought it. I have no explanation for these events.

Telepathy is something I actually think has something to it. As far as I'm concerned, there are senses we don't fully understand and I think telepathy is one of them. Not the 'hearing someone else's thoughts' kind, but more through feelings and subtle nuances of how the behavioural patterns of other people reveal themselves. I'm quite happy entertaining the thought that the brain is a biological mobile phone although some people are more receptive than others. In the future, I'm sure science will play around with it a little. I'm sure the findings will be surprising.

Thinking in tandem with someone is similar, but I don't think it is actual telepathy, per-se. It is more about understanding how the brain of another human works through pattern recognition. I think in tandem with my best friend of 20 years. It isn't because I read his thoughts, but because I'm so accustomed to how his brain works that we will think the same things at the same time, say the same things at the same time and can communicate entire sentences with a simple glance.

I've always wondered how someone can make direct eye-contact with you when staring at them from across a busy room/bar/train station etc. How do they know you are staring at them when they have utterly no cue to work from? I'm not sure anyone has ever been able to adequately explain that phenomenon.

I don't believe in this supernatural stuff.
Coincidences happen, occurrences that strengthen the coincidence are noted, if they don't they may be disregarded.
The mind is a funny thing, it does misinterpret stimuli.
Why is every supernatural phenomenon so conveniently elusive and unrepeatable?
Many people really want to believe.
The rational explanations of the weird, are much more interesting to me than the woo.
